Ibn Battuta Mall: Where History Meets Retail
Named after the legendary Moroccan explorer, Ibn Battuta Mall Dubai is the world’s largest themed shopping mall. Its six courts in China, India, Persia, Egypt, Tunisia, and Andalusia feature stunning architecture inspired by the regions Ibn Battuta visited. Beyond its cultural appeal, the mall hosts over 300 retail outlets, including global brands like H&M, Marks & Spencer, and GAP.
For those on extended stays, Ibn Battuta Mall shopping goes beyond fashion. You’ll find department stores, jewelry boutiques, electronics outlets, and services that make day-to-day living more convenient. Add in bowling, exhibitions, and family-friendly play areas, and you have a destination where shopping and leisure blend seamlessly.
Dubai Outlet Village: Luxury for Less
If your shopping style leans toward value-driven luxury, Dubai Outlet Village is your go-to destination. Designed in an elegant Italian village style, this outlet center is focused on offering high-end fashion at reduced prices. You’ll find discounts of up to 70% on premium labels, from haute couture to casual wear.
For long-term residents, Dubai Outlet Village shopping provides access to designer brands without breaking the budget. Whether you’re updating your wardrobe or hunting for statement pieces, this destination combines exclusivity with affordability. Compared to larger malls, it has fewer stores, which makes for a quieter, more focused shopping trip.
Dining & Entertainment
Ibn Battuta Mall Dubai has a stronger edge when it comes to dining and entertainment. With over 50 restaurants and cafés, it offers international cuisine, quick bites, and family-friendly dining. Entertainment options like trampoline parks and bowling make it ideal for day-long visits.
In contrast, Dubai Outlet Village is more about retail therapy than leisure. While there are cafés and dining spots, they are limited compared to Ibn Battuta. The experience here is streamlined focused mainly on shopping for discounted luxury goods.
Location & Accessibility
Convenience is key for long-term and extended-stay visitors. Ibn Battuta Mall Dubai is located centrally along Sheikh Zayed Road and directly connected to the Ibn Battuta Metro Station, making it easily accessible without a car.
On the other hand, Dubai Outlet Village is located near Dubai Parks and Resorts, positioned between Dubai and Abu Dhabi. While this makes it accessible for visitors from both cities, it’s best reached by car or organized transport.
